An industrial system has two industries with the following input requirements. (a) To produce $1.00 worth of output, Industry A requires $0.30 of its own product and $0.40 of Industry B's product. (b) To produce $1.00 worth of output, Industry B requires $0.40 of its own product and $0.10 of Industry A's product. Find D, the input-output matrix for this system.
